Claims of SCT exemption for scrap vehicles: Denial comes from AKP
Claims regarding a Special Consumption Tax (SCT) exemption for scrap vehicles were brought to the agenda by a legislative proposal from MHP Kayseri Deputy İsmail Özdemir. However, AKP officials announced that there is no such legal regulation in place.
It has been announced by officials that there is no SCT exemption or incentive plan for scrap vehicles.
Claims that a Special Consumption Tax (SCT) exemption would be introduced for vehicles older than the 2000 model year have surfaced. While these claims created excitement, particularly within the automotive sector and among consumers, AK Party officials announced in a statement to CNBC-e that there is no preparation for any legal regulation regarding scrap vehicle incentives. Party sources emphasized that such speculation should not be given credence.

The issue of scrap vehicle incentives came to the agenda with a legislative proposal submitted to the Grand National Assembly of Turkey (TBMM) by MHP Kayseri Deputy İsmail Özdemir in recent days. In his proposal, Özdemir suggested that vehicles over 25 years old be removed from traffic to be recovered for the economy and that an SCT discount be offered to those who turn in their scrap vehicles.

This proposal aimed to both reduce environmental pollution and revitalize the automotive sector.
